HELLO
my 2011 fabia 1.6 tdi does repeated regenerations even when cold.
regeneration is triggered whenever the calculated soot measurement reaches approximately 25 gm(vcds)
I changed the FAP differential pressure sensor and erased the faults (no faults)
but the level of soot (calculated) rises rapidly and after a week regeneration is triggered (even when cold) which causes post combustion and sends FUEL into the engine oil.
someone can help me
THANK YOU

You should let us know your distance driven in the car, as the DPF lifespan might be getting towards end of life.

  • Author

158000 km

Edited by lounas

There could be several reasons, when you replaced the DPF sensor, did you or the garage blow air through the lines to clear any potential blockage?

The 158,000km means that the DPF should not be clogged up with oil ash, and still have more life left in it.
